How to Enable Screen Mirroring on Roku TV

Before you start, make sure screen mirroring is enabled on your Roku TV. With this setting turned on, Roku TV will prompt you for confirmation whenever a new device tries to connect for screen mirroring.

Here’s how to turn on screen mirroring on Roku TV:

  1. Turn on your Roku TV and go to the Settings tab.
    Head to settings
  2. Scroll down to System settings.
    Press the System tab
  3. Select the Screen Mirroring option.
    Select screen mirroring
  4. Here, you’ll see two settings to choose from. Select Prompt to get a notification every time a device tries to connect, or choose Allow Always to let devices connect automatically without any prompt.
    Choose Allow or Prompt

Along with enabling screen mirroring, make sure both your Roku TV and your casting device are connected to the same Wi-Fi network. If they’re not on the same network, you won’t be able to connect them wirelessly.

2. Streaming Soap2Day Using Apple Airplay

AirPlay is a feature on Apple devices that lets you stream photos, videos, and other media directly to your TV or another screen. Before you use AirPlay on your Roku, make sure your Roku device supports this feature. Check this list to confirm your Roku model is compatible.

Apple’s AirPlay feature
To check your Roku model, go to Settings > System > About.
Model Number

Additionally, you’ll also need a compatible Apple device. For example, an iPhone, iPad, or iPod Touch running iOS 12.3 (or iPadOS 12.3) or newer, or a Mac running macOS Mojave 10.14.5 or later.
